How to Decide if an Outdoor Wedding is for You

As you're planning your wedding, you may wonder if you should plan an outdoor wedding or keep it indoors.

Reasons you should plan your wedding outdoors:

  • You love the outdoors, fresh air, sunshine or stars
  • You're planning a country or rustic wedding theme
  • You have an outdoor space that is significant to you
  • You want your wedding to be relaxed or casual

Reasons to opt for in indoor venue:

  • You have a low tolerance for cool or warm weather (although tent heating and cooling are available)
  • You aren't willing to adjust plans to work with weather changes

Can I Rent a Tent in the Winter?

This article is part of a series of posts with further explanation on many of our frequently asked questions.


Fall is here an winter will be before you know it. Great news, it's not too late to plan an outdoor event. Tents can turn your frosty back yard into a warm, inviting event space. Your next New Year's Eve party could be in a tent. With a little extra planning a winter tent event can be a success.

Things to keep in mind:

  • Plenty of heaters (of course)

  • A walkway to the house, building, parking lot, etc.

  • Flooring, and carpet

  • Tent doors
